1. Pontoon Boats
Ideal for families and groups seeking a relaxed outing. Pontoons offer spacious seating and stability, making them perfect for leisurely cruises, picnics, and swimming stops. They’re especially popular in areas like Cape Coral and Bonita Springs.
2. Deck Boats
Combining speed with comfort, deck boats are versatile for both relaxation and water sports. They provide a smooth ride and are suitable for activities like tubing or wakeboarding.
3. Tritoon Boats
An upgrade from pontoons, tritoons have a third tube, offering enhanced stability and performance. They’re great for larger groups seeking comfort without compromising on speed.
4. Center Console Boats
Perfect for fishing enthusiasts, these boats provide 360-degree access around the vessel. They’re equipped for offshore and inshore fishing adventures.
Boat Rental Costs
- Pontoon Boats: Starting at $200 for a half-day rental.
- Deck Boats: Approximately $300–$500 per day.
Tritoon Boats: Around $250–$600 per day. - Center Console Boats: Prices vary based on size and equipment.
Note: Prices are approximate and can vary based on location and season.
